How to decorate your home with antiques and vintage furniture on a budget

The words, vintage and antique generally come with a hefty price tag. It doesn't really matter what your taste is when it comes to decorating your home, most people don't attempt to start such a project because it could be quite costly and involved.

I personally enjoy decorating and putting odd pieces together to create one big masterpiece. I never cared much for vintage or antique furniture but in recent years I've grown to appreciate the excellent workmanship and quality in these old pieces. I frequently visit local estate sales in Orange County which offer a wide variety of items from mid-century furniture to early 1900 statues, and everything in between, although I've often found modern and art deco style furniture and accessories.

A recent purchase that struck my entire remodel was a beautiful Persian rug I picked up at a Huntington Beach consignment store that offers a wide variety of cool hard to find items. I brought that area rug home and it kicked off the remodel of my living space. If you frequent estate sales and local consignment shops, you can also wait for great deals; try to go on the last day of an estate sale where discounts of up to 50% are offered. You can easily pick up a new antique piece of furniture for a few hundred dollars.

My living room area had quite a boring look of just brown and beige. Putting together a few colorful pieces and unique colorful hand woven rugs has added much pizazz to my small oasis. Although area rugs protect our floors and keep us warm, they tend to add a lot of style to an area. A few unique colorful paintings and lots of colorful pillows, create a cozy and inviting space.

I decorated my living room with unique antique rugs, vintage statues and unique throws and linens and it didn't cost me a lot. I am fortunate to live in an area that has plenty of sales throughout the year. Orange County Estate sales are a weekly event, if you don't live in an area that holds many estate sales, there are many websites offering you to buy estate antiques online, it's obviously not the same as touching and feeling the item, but it's also a way to grab great items for a great price.

Remember, it's not how much you spend on the item that matters, it's how much you enjoy it with your family on a daily basis. It might cost you a little to decorate your home but the enjoyment you get is priceless and with estate sale purchases, you can do it on a budget and it doesn't have to cost you a lot of time and money.
